COMPARISON OF NETWORK META-ANALYSIS (NMA) USING THE BAYESIAN AND FREQUENTIST APPROACH- CONCRETE EXAMPLE ON THE BASIS OF A PUBLISHED NMA IN RELAPSING REMITTING MULTIPLE SCLEROSIS AND PLAQUE PSORIASIS

OBJECTIVES: The Bayesian and the Frequentist methods are two different approaches for performing a network meta-analysis (NMA). The choice of the method is mostly based on preference of the statistician (Bayesian or Frequentist school) and not on a specific rationale. The objective of this study is to replicate published NMAs that have used one of the two approaches, conducting the NMA with the other approach and determining possible differences in the outcomes.

METHODS: Two published NMAs with complete information of the underlying methodology and the statistical package in R and Stata were selected. NMAs selected include one on Relapsing Remitting Multiple Sclerosis (RRMS) with R package (Huisman et al., 2017) and another on Plaque Psoriasis (PP) with Stata package (Sbidian et al., 2017). Outcomes for risk ratio (RR) and rate ratio, p-score and SUCRA were used for the comparison. For the Frequentist method, netmeta package for R was used. Input data was taken from original publications. The Frequentist NMAs were run with R-Studio version 1.1.

RESULTS:

RRMS NMA: 16 treatments were analyzed in RRMS. For the rate ratios, no differences were observed in 8 treatments, while the difference ranged from 0.025 to 0.006 in the remaining 8 treatments. The comparison between SUCRA and p-score was identical in 15 treatments and the difference was 0.01 in 1 treatment.

PP NMA: 20 treatments were assessed for PASI 90 outcome. For RR, no difference was found in 4 treatments with a mean relative difference of -0.1% for all treatment comparisons. Differences for SUCRA vs p-score were similar.

CONCLUSIONS: The Bayesian and Frequentist approaches used for NMAs are similar for rate ratios and the ranking. Differences seem more related to the package used (Stata or R) than the underlying methods. Further research is necessary to investigate this.
